Window capable of being automatically closed in fire disaster
The invention relates to the technical field of fire-fighting partition windows, and discloses a window capable of being automatically closed in a fire disaster. The window comprises glass, a frame, an upper groove and a lower groove, the edge of the glass is embedded inside the frame, the glass is of a double-layer structure, a sealed partition layer is formed between the two pieces of glass through the frame, the partition layer is filled with expansion liquid, a sleeve is arranged inside the part, at the top end of the glass, of the frame, an ejector rod is arranged inside the sleeve, a piston is arranged at the left end of the ejector rod, a guide ring is arranged at the right end of the ejector rod, the ejector rod is movably sleeved inside the guide ring, the guide ring is fixedly sleeved inside the sleeve, the ejector rod can slide inside the sleeve, a guide pipe is arranged inside the part, at the left end of the sleeve, of the frame, the guide pipe communicates with the sleeve, and the other end of the guide pipe leads to the space between the two pieces of glass. According to the window, the expansion liquid in the partition layer is heated to expand to push the ejector rod during a fire disaster, the window is pushed by the ejector rod to move towards one side until the window is closed, fresh air can be effectively prevented from entering a room continuously, and the fire disaster is prevented from spreading continuously.
